YOGA GENERAL INFORMATION
The word yoga means "union" in Sanskrit, the language of ancient India where Yoga originated. We can think of the union occurring between the mind, body and spirit.
What is commonly referred to as "yoga" can be more accurately described by the Sanskrit word asana which refers to the practice of physical postures or poses.
Many people think that yoga is stretching. But, while stretching is certainly involved, yoga is really about creating balance in the body through developing both strength and flexibility.
This is done through the performance of poses or postures, each of which has specific physical benefits. The poses can be done quickly in succession, creating heat in the body through movement (Vinyasa-style yoga) or more slowly to increase stamina and perfect the alignment of the pose (Hatha-style yoga). The poses are a constant, but the approach to them varies depending on the tradition in which the teacher has trained.
Vinyasa is a term that covers a broad range of yoga classes. The word vinyasa means “breath-synchronized movement,” in other words, the teacher will instruct you to move from one pose to the next on an inhale or an exhale. This technique is sometimes also called Vinyasa Flow, or just Flow because of the smooth way that the poses run together and become like a dance. This style still allows for a lot of variety, but will almost certainly include Sun Salutations.
Hatha is a very general term that can encompass many of the physical types of yoga. If a class is described as Hatha style, it is probably going to be slow-paced and gentle and provide a good introduction to the basic yoga poses.
CLASS DESCRIPTIONS
Stretch and Tone Yoga
(Hatha style)
The practice of coordinating movement and breath soothes the mind, leading to inner balance and peace. This Yoga class will help you increase strength and flexibility throughout your entire body, as well as reclaiming suppleness of the spine. Instruction focuses on the developmental sequence of poses and proper body alignment. This is an ideal class for those who want to enhance their energy and vitality level in a relaxing way. Great intro class for beginners to use as a stepping stone to more advanced levels.
Vinyasa Flow Yoga
The fundamental elements of Ashtanga find themselves in this exploratory and creative style. This moderate to vigorous class weaves the rhythm of the breath with the pulse of the body moving gracefully and mindfully from posture to posture. This flowing class is accompanied by music of varying genres and offers careful and precise instructions.
Meditative Hatha Yoga
Calming class combining Hatha yoga postures, breathing and meditation exercises. This class begins with some Hatha postures held for longer periods of time to allow the body to settle and surrender (approx. 45min). Different breathing techniques will be offered to work in a controlled manner to allow the mind to find a place of peace and relaxation (10 min). Once both your body and mind have cultivated a sense of focus, we will sit together in formal meditation practice (20min). This class is ideal for those wanted to improve their concentration, calm their mind, and get a better night sleep. Come and discover the wisdom and tranquility within you.
